    SayPro Safety and Emergency Management

    Purpose:
    To ensure the health, safety, and well-being of all students and faculty during educational travel by establishing a proactive safety plan, providing comprehensive travel insurance coverage, and implementing clear emergency procedures.

    Overview:
    Safety is a foundational pillar of SayPro’s travel operations. Through the SayPro Travel and Tourism Office, under the SayPro Development Royalty (SCDR) framework, every educational trip is backed by rigorous safety protocols, contingency planning, and 24/7 support—ensuring peace of mind for institutions, students, and families.


    Key Responsibilities:

    1. Pre-Trip Safety Planning

    • Risk Assessment:
      Conduct a full safety and risk analysis of the destination, including:
      • Political stability and public health concerns
      • Transportation safety
      • Environmental and weather-related risks
      • Local emergency response infrastructure
    • Safety Plan Development:
      Prepare a tailored safety plan that includes:
      • Emergency contact lists (SayPro staff, school contacts, local embassies)
      • Communication protocol for incidents
      • Evacuation and medical response procedures
      • Roles and responsibilities of chaperones, trip leaders, and SayPro representatives
    • Participant Information Collection:
      Gather medical histories, allergy alerts, special needs, and emergency contacts for every student and staff member.

    2. Travel Insurance Coverage

    • Comprehensive Insurance for All Travelers:
      Ensure every participant is enrolled in a robust travel insurance policy that covers:
      • Medical treatment and hospitalization
      • Emergency evacuation and repatriation
      • Lost or stolen baggage
      • Trip cancellations, delays, or interruptions
      • Personal liability and accident protection
    • Policy Customization:
      Offer optional upgrades for travelers requiring additional coverage (e.g., high-risk activities or pre-existing conditions).
    • Insurance Documentation:
      Distribute digital and printed policy information to each participant and maintain backup records with SayPro travel coordinators.

    3. On-Trip Emergency Preparedness

    • Safety Briefing:
      Conduct a pre-departure safety orientation for students and faculty, covering:
      • Behavior expectations
      • Local laws and customs
      • Emergency contact points and procedures
    • 24/7 Emergency Hotline:
      Provide a SayPro-managed hotline that connects group leaders to a live support agent any time of day or night.
    • Onsite SayPro Representative:
      Assign a dedicated SayPro staff member to accompany or remain on-call during the trip to handle issues such as:
      • Medical emergencies
      • Lost passports or personal items
      • Local authority interactions
      • Rapid coordination of transport or lodging changes

    4. Incident Management and Reporting

    • Crisis Response:
      Activate the emergency plan in the event of:
      • Illness or injury
      • Natural disasters or security threats
      • Lost or separated students
    • Parent & School Communication:
      Notify families and institutional contacts immediately in the case of emergencies, with regular updates until resolved.
    • Incident Documentation:
      Maintain written reports of any incidents, detailing actions taken and follow-up required for future prevention.

    5. Post-Trip Safety Review

    • Debrief and Evaluation:
      Hold a debriefing session with trip leaders to review safety measures and identify any issues or improvements.
    • Policy Update and Training:
      Incorporate lessons learned into SayPro’s safety protocols and update training materials for future trips.

    Outcomes:

    • A proactive, structured approach to student safety
    • Full insurance coverage ensuring financial and medical protection
    • Rapid, coordinated response to any emergency situation
    • Increased confidence from institutions, parents, and travelers

    SayPro Budget Management

    Purpose:
    To assist educational institutions in preparing, managing, and monitoring travel budgets for student and faculty trips—ensuring financial transparency, cost-efficiency, and alignment with approved funding.

    Overview:
    Budget management is a critical component of SayPro’s full-service educational travel offering. Through the SayPro Travel and Tourism Office, operating under the SayPro Development Royalty (SCDR) framework, SayPro collaborates directly with institutional stakeholders to create realistic, responsible, and transparent financial plans for each travel program.


    Key Responsibilities:

    1. Collaborative Budget Planning

    • Initial Consultation:
      Work closely with school administrators, finance departments, and trip coordinators to determine:
      • Available funding sources (e.g., school funds, parental contributions, sponsors, SayPro grants)
      • Per-student and overall group budget limits
      • Financial priorities (e.g., quality of accommodation, academic programming, travel comfort)
    • Cost Estimation:
      Provide a comprehensive cost breakdown including:
      • Transportation (flights, buses, transfers)
      • Accommodation
      • Meals
      • Activity and entrance fees
      • Travel insurance and emergency coverage
      • Miscellaneous and contingency allowances
    • Custom Budget Templates:
      Supply standardized and customizable budget templates for institutional approval and tracking.

    2. Expense Management and Tracking

    • Transparent Quotation System:
      All vendor quotes and package prices are itemized and shared with the institution for review and approval before booking.
    • Expense Tracking Tools:
      Utilize SayPro’s internal budgeting software or shared spreadsheets to:
      • Monitor actual spending vs. projected budget
      • Track payments, invoices, and outstanding balances
      • Record any variances or additional charges in real time
    • Procurement Oversight:
      SayPro negotiates with vendors to secure group discounts and cost-saving bundles, passing the savings on to the client.

    3. Budget Control and Financial Reporting

    • Real-Time Monitoring:
      Assign a SayPro budget officer to monitor expenses throughout the planning and travel period, flagging any overages or adjustments.
    • Spending Controls:
      Approve all expenses in advance in coordination with institutional guidelines. Prevent unauthorized spending through structured controls.
    • Contingency Planning:
      Allocate a pre-agreed emergency fund (typically 5–10%) for unexpected situations such as medical needs, rescheduling, or transport disruptions.

    4. Final Reconciliation and Reporting

    • Post-Trip Financial Report:
      Deliver a detailed budget reconciliation report including:
      • Total amount spent
      • Savings achieved
      • Explanations for any discrepancies
      • Receipts and proof of payment for audit purposes
    • Financial Feedback Session:
      Offer a debriefing meeting to discuss budgeting lessons, improvements, and financial planning for future trips.

    5. Optional Support Services

    • Payment Plan Structuring:
      Assist schools in creating installment plans for parents or student sponsors to reduce financial pressure.
    • Fundraising Support:
      Provide templates and guidance for fundraising campaigns or community sponsorships, including co-branded materials with SayPro.
    • Grant Application Assistance:
      Support institutions in applying for travel grants, including letters of support and program outlines.

    Outcomes:

    • Full financial visibility for institutions and stakeholders
    • Responsible use of funds with cost-control measures in place
    • Accurate and auditable budget records
    • Increased financial accessibility for a broader range of student participants
